What does it mean when someone is addicting?

1 : a compulsive, chronic, physiological or psychological need for a habit-forming substance, behavior, or activity having harmful physical, psychological, or social effects and typically causing well-defined symptoms (such as anxiety, irritability, tremors, or nausea) upon withdrawal or abstinence : the state of being …

What causes male addiction?

The causes of drug abuse can come from how they perceive the male role in society, their response to life-changing events, and their genetic predisposition to substance use disorders (SUDs). Traumatic events and changes in health can also be factors in a man developing an SUD.

Can you become addicted to a person?

Although addiction to a person isn’t a formal medical diagnosis, it’s possible to fall into a pattern of emotional dependence on someone. Breaking out of this relationship pattern can be difficult and often means getting to the root of what’s causing your emotional dependence.

What are the signs you are in an addictive relationship?

  • Things are difficult more than they are smooth.
  • Your relationship leaves you on top of the world one day, really low the next.
  • Your mind thinks about the relationship non-stop.
  • You just never feel your best self in this relationship.

How do you know you are addicted?

General signs of addiction are:

  • lack of control, or inability to stay away from a substance or behavior.
  • decreased socialization, like abandoning commitments or ignoring relationships.
  • ignoring risk factors, like sharing needles despite potential consequences.
